中文摘要: |
对于碳纤维混凝土带切口三点弯曲梁试件,测定了其在静载下的断裂参数,用测定柔度的方法研究了循环加载历史对碳纤维混凝土断裂参数的影响规律,试验研究了碳纤维混凝土的疲劳断裂特性。试验结果表明:当预疲劳加载幅值超过某一阈值后,碳纤维混凝土的断裂参数有所降低,这些参数是与预疲劳幅值有关的物理量,裂缝亚临界扩展长度与疲劳寿命无关,碳纤维混凝土的疲劳断裂寿命是素混凝土的2.1~2.8倍,能量吸收是素混凝土的9.5~13.2倍。 |
英文摘要: |
The fracture parameters and low cycle fatigue fracture properties of carbon fiber reinforced concrete is investigated under static load using three point bending beam test method. The influence of loading history on fracture mechanism is studied by using the method for compliance calibration. The results show that the fracture parameters will be noticeably reduced if the pre loading strength is higher than a certain threshold. While the crack propagation length is independent of the fatigue life. The carbon fiber has a considerable beneficial effect on the behavior of concrete in against fatigue. |
